#6CF14B Color
#6CF14B is rgb(108, 241, 75) in RGB, hsl(108, 86%, 62%) in HSL, and about cmyk(55%, 0%, 69%, 5%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is SGBUS Green (#55DD33),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 6.98.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#6CF14B Channel Values
How #6CF14B bre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 108 · G 241 · B 75 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 108° · S 86% · L 62%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 108° · S 69% · V 95%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 55% · M 0% · Y 69% · K 5%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.47:1 vs white · 14.32: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|
Text Contrast & Accessibility
WCAG 2.2 contrast ratios for text on a #6CF14B background. AA requires 4.5:1 for normal text and 3:1 for large text; AAA requires 7:1. Contrast is one check, not a full accessibility review.

#6CF14B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#6CF14B?
#6CF14B is a light green — rgb(108, 241, 75) in RGB and hsl(108, 86%, 62%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is SGBUS Green (#55DD33),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 6.98.
What is the RGB value of #6CF14B?
#6CF14B is rgb(108, 241, 75) — red 108, green 241, and blue 75 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#6CF14B?
#6CF14B converts to approximately cmyk(55%, 0%, 69%, 5%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#6CF14B be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#6CF14B scores 1.47:1 against white and 14.32: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#6CF14B as a CSS color keyword?
No. #6CF14B is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is limegreen (#32CD32) at a CIE76 distance of 13.72, which is visibly different.
